The role
You lead growth marketing at The Cycle — but you approach it as an engineer, not a channel marketer. You build the systems: tracking, automation, AI-agent workflows, experimentation infrastructure. Then you run growth through those systems — designing experiments, delegating execution to agents, reading the data, and shipping the next iteration. You work directly with the founder, with full ownership of the online growth stack and no layers in between.
We believe channel know-how is learnable and increasingly automatable. What we hire for is the ability to build loops: instrument a funnel, form a hypothesis, ship an experiment, measure honestly, and feed the learning back into the system — every week.
What you own
E-commerce growth, end to end. Our Amazon and Shopify channels: storefront and listings, conversion, subscriptions, and retention. You operate them and you improve them.
Paid acquisition experiments. Amazon advertising and Meta/Google campaigns, run as structured experiments with clear success criteria — with agents handling the repetitive execution.
Tracking and analytics infrastructure. Clean event tracking, attribution, server-side tagging, and dashboards the whole company trusts. If it isn't measured, it didn't happen.
AI-agent workflows. Standing loops for reporting, creative testing, competitor monitoring, and campaign management — built on modern LLM tooling and integrated with our internal agent infrastructure.
Lifecycle and retention. Email/SMS flows and subscription mechanics that turn first purchases into long-term customers.
Integrations. The connective tissue between Shopify, Amazon, our CRM/lifecycle tools, and our data hub.
What we're looking for
An engineering foundation — software, data, or automation. You write code and build systems; you're comfortable with APIs, scripting, and SQL/Python-level analysis.
Hands-on martech or growth engineering experience: tracking implementations (GA4, server-side GTM, conversion APIs), CRM and data integration, e-commerce platforms.
Daily fluency with AI agents and automation tooling — you already use LLMs and agent workflows to do real work, and you can show automations you've built.
An analytical mind: you can read a funnel, design a clean experiment, and tell signal from noise.
Initiative and ownership. You don't wait for tasks — you find the constraint and attack it.
Fluent professional English.
Full-time and exclusive, with solid working-hours overlap with US Pacific Time.
A strong plus: Amazon marketplace experience, DTC subscription e-commerce (Shopify, Recharge-class tools, Klaviyo-class lifecycle platforms), CPG brand expirience or hands-on paid media.
